CERTAIN RESULTS OF COMPARING OKG ON A RUBY WITH PLANE PARALLEL AND CONFOCAL RESONATORS,
Abstract
An experimental comparison of energy and of the radiation angle for lasers with plane and confocal mirrors was made. The radiation energy in the confocal resonator is 1.7 times greater than for the plane resonator. The angle of divergence of the radiation after compensation of the spherical component is 3.5 times greater, and the axial beam brightness is by an order less than for the plane resonator. Besides, for a confocal resonator more uniform energy distribution is observed, the time-dependence of the radiation of quasi-dependence pf the radiation of quasi-continuum character with superimposed regular oscillations is observed.
